Overview
- Multiple outlets, including Bild and Rheinische Post cited by dpa and AFP, report the club intends to appoint Anfang as successor to Daniel Thioune.
- Thioune remains in post for now, with decision-makers reported to be finalizing a change only once a replacement is secured.
- The move follows a 2–3 home defeat to Nürnberg and a return of 10 points from eight matches, including just one point from four home games.
- Bild reports Anfang’s Kaiserslautern contract runs until 2026 and would need to be dissolved before any appointment in Düsseldorf.
- Anfang is a former Fortuna player with coaching stints at Holstein Kiel, Köln, Werder Bremen and Dynamo Dresden, and he was dismissed by Kaiserslautern in April.
